Major League Soccer Makes A Stop In Fresno

Fresno Fuego Set to Play the San Jose Earthquakes in Exhibition Match February 20th
 

Fresno FuegoThe Fresno Fuego Futbol Club has announced that it will play an exhibition match with the San Jose Earthquakes of the MLS. The exhibition match will be played at Chukchansi Park in Downtown Fresno on Friday, February 20th at 7:00 PM.

“It is an exciting time for our organization; these are the moments our young aspiring players dream of…to play against the best teams and players in our country,” Fresno Fuego General Manager Jeremy Schultz said. “San Jose has a rich history of soccer tradition at the professional level and we are elated to have them chose to visit Fresno as a final stop in preparation for their 2009 MLS Season.”

San Jose comes to Fresno in its second year of existence after taking a two-year hiatus from MLS action. The Earthquakes were an MLS powerhouse from 2000 until the team moved to Houston in 2005. Headlining the Earthquakes’ roster is two-time MLS Goalkeeper of the Year winner Joe Cannon and former English Premier League midfielder Darren Huckerby.
